what you have there is a composite craft rc10 3x3 saddle chassis, w/ a 7th cell added, and the kickup modified to accept a narrow front bulkhead. which would be an andy's pro race front end. the shock towers and lower front shock mounts i would say are hand made, but i could be wrong. same goes for that chassis stiffener.

it's not a 6 gear trans. it's a brp.

the front end (bulkhead, front arms) were designed for the andy's pro race chassis. it's pretty much the same thing as the rpm worlds front end. narrow bulkhead, longer arms.

it's supposed to be whatever your little heart desires. build it any way you want. i guess the previous owner wanted an oval truck, so that's what he built. change the shocks, shock towers, tires and wheels, and you'll have yourself a buggy. for the front shock tower, you'll need either the andy's pro race, rpm worlds, or 10t/gt/t2 tower. any one one of them will fit on that bulkhead.
